Key Responsibilities

The successful candidate will lead the development and implementation of marketing strategies to align with the Centre's goals.


  • Manage stakeholder relations by serving as the primary liaison between external partners and internal teams.
  • Oversee brand consistency by collaborating with the First Nations Media Manager to maintain a consistent brand identity across all communications channels.
  • Coordinate alumni engagement by managing the MURRA Collective and facilitating alumni communications.

This role requires strong skills in managing marketing campaigns, including digital marketing initiatives, excellent communication abilities, and attention to detail.


About the Role

The Indigenous Sector Outreach Manager will have the opportunity to develop and implement innovative outreach strategies that bridge academia and the Indigenous community. This role offers the chance to make a significant impact on Indigenous engagement while honing skills in marketing, communications, and stakeholder management.


Requirements

To be successful in this role, you will need:


  • A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Public Relations, Journalism, or a related field.
  • At least four years of relevant experience in liaising between external partners and internal teams in a marketing or project management role.
  • Strong analytical skills for understanding customer needs and identifying market opportunities.
